Pine Tree Clearing in Atlanta, GA
Pine tree clearing services involve the removal of pine trees and surrounding vegetation to improve the safety, appearance, and functionality of residential properties. This type of work is commonly requested for projects such as clearing overgrown areas, preparing land for new construction or landscaping, removing dead or hazardous trees, and creating open spaces for recreational use. Homeowners considering pine tree clearing should understand the scope of the project, including any potential impact on the landscape and nearby structures, as well as the importance of proper planning to ensure safety and compliance with local regulations.
Before requesting pine tree clearing, property owners often want to know about the size and number of trees to be removed, the methods used for removal, and any necessary permits or restrictions in the area. It’s also helpful to consider the condition of the trees, such as whether they are healthy or diseased, and the potential effects on the surrounding environment. Clear communication about the project goals and concerns can help ensure the work is completed efficiently and safely, resulting in a property that is better suited to its intended use.

Pine Tree Clearing Questions
What types of trees can be cleared? Pine tree clearing services handle various pine species common in the area, including mature and overgrown pines that pose safety or property concerns.
When is the best time for pine tree clearing? The ideal time is during the dormant season or when trees show signs of disease or damage, to ensure safety and health of the surrounding landscape.
What should property owners consider before clearing pines? It’s important to evaluate nearby structures, utility lines, and the overall landscape to plan for safe and effective removal.
How does pine tree clearing impact the landscape? Clearing can improve visibility, reduce fire risk, and create space for new planting or construction projects.
